60 protesters held near Shahidi Park; unions condemn ‘fascist’ measures of govt.
Three trade union office-bearers were detained in the wake of nationwide
chakka jam called by the protesting farmers, the police said on Saturday.
The three persons who were detained are All India United Trade Union Centre (AIUTUC) Delhi State Secretary, Manager Chaurasia, Delhi Centre of Indian Trade Union’s north district vice-president Vipin and All India Federation of Trade Union’s National Treasurer and Delhi president Animesh Das.
Security across the national capital tightened on Saturday with the deployment of extra forces, putting up multi-layered barricades and barbed wires on the roads ahead of the proposed chakka jam by farmer unions who were protesting against the Centre s farm laws for over two months
